Take the next step in your pharmacy career with this well-established pharmacy in the Strathcona neighbourhood. We’re seeking an experienced and motivated Pharmacist who is keen to support team and service leadership as Pharmacy Operations Supervisor. This leader will act as "the right-hand" to the Designated Pharmacy Manager, leading daily workflow and optimizing operational excellence. This pharmacy supports a variety of patients - from walk-in patients seeking OTC and prescription support to residential care (including but not limited to long-term care and mental health) patients and their caregivers across Vancouver.
This role is open due to pharmacy growth and offers a chance to make your mark as part of an amazing team of pharmacy professionals that values collaboration, innovation, and quality patient care. You’ll lead by example, helping shape processes and mentor a skilled team of pharmacists and technicians.

Responsibilities
Pharmacy Operations Supervisor - Pharmacist - Vancouver - Full Time, Permanent - Healthcare
Oversee and optimize daily pharmacy workflow within the dispensary
Act as a key liaison between pharmacists, technicians, and the pharmacy manager
Support operational initiatives and special projects
Ensure compliance with pharmacy standards, safety, and documentation requirements
Participate in continuous improvement initiatives and process optimization
Mentor team members to uphold quality and performance standards
Contribute to a positive, team-oriented culture
Qualifications
Pharmacy Operations Supervisor - Pharmacist - Vancouver - Full Time, Permanent - Healthcare
Licensed Pharmacist in good standing with the College of Pharmacists of BC
Minimum 2 years of experience as a Pharmacist in a high-volume operational role in any setting
Strong understanding of pharmacy workflow and long-term care services
Exceptional organizational, problem-solving, and interpersonal skills
Demonstrated leadership ability and commitment to team development
Adaptability and drive to thrive in a fast-paced, collaborative environment
